A session records the byte offsets already served, so reconnecting clients resume without re-diffing. Sessions expire after twenty minutes of inactivity, and expiry must invalidate all cached hunks — skipping this caused the stale-pane bug we fixed last quarter. Never share a session across tabs; offsets will interleave. All session endpoints require authentication, so for manual testing against staging use the bearer token below.

login token, yajeg-fawif: eyJhbGciOiJIUzI1NiIsInR5cCI6IkpXVCJ9.eyJzdWIiOiIEdPQYnZXaZIn0.HSRTnYZBx0Qc

Welcome to the Liftlore team! Our elevator-dispatch simulator runs on the Carrowby staging box, and the config vault there occasionally locks itself after the nightly scenario sweep. Totally normal. If you hit a sealed vault on your first run, don't panic — just open the unseal prompt from the dashboard. When it asks, type in the recovery passphrase listed right below this paragraph.

recovery phrase for bahaf-yahip: ulaion-istys-praok-ulaiel-quenix-holox-ulaox-praox-quenix-eliius-sileth-sorax-soriel-holax

// Heads up, new folks: this TTL controls how long catalog pages
// stay cached in Plumtree's edge layer. Don't crank it down to
// "fix" stale prices — invalidation is event-driven, so the real
// culprit is usually a missed purge event from the merch service.
// Check the purge queue first. If you change this value anyway,
// note it in your PR along with the token below.

trace token, yahof-yadup: htk21_3e52fc440779ed8614351